6 changes: 6 additions & 0 deletions src/poly/project.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-922,6 +922,12 @@ def _update_multi_resource_yaml_resources(
for file_path in self._sort_paths_for_reverse_deletion(deleted_paths, resource_type):
resource_type.delete_resource(file_path, save_to_cache=True)

# The deletions above only reached the cache. Flush them, then clear: a cached
# entry carries the pre-write mtime, so anything left behind makes every later
# read in this process see a file state that is not on disk.
MultiResourceYamlResource.write_cache_to_file()
MultiResourceYamlResource._file_cache.clear()

return files_with_conflicts, progress_offset

def test_absent_multi_resource_type_deletion_reaches_disk(self):
"""The deletions are batched into the file cache, so they have to be flushed.

Asserting only that delete_resource was called says nothing about whether the
pruned file was ever written - the cache is discarded when the pull returns and
the entities stay on disk, needing a second pull to clear.
"""
project = AgentStudioProject.from_dict(PROJECT_DATA, TEST_DIR)
incoming_resources = deepcopy(project.resources)
entity_names = {res.name for res in incoming_resources[Entity].values()}
self.assertGreater(len(entity_names), 0)

del incoming_resources[Entity]
self.mock_api_handler.pull_resources.return_value = (incoming_resources, {})

MultiResourceYamlResource._file_cache.clear()
project.pull_project(force=False)
cache_after_pull = dict(MultiResourceYamlResource._file_cache)
MultiResourceYamlResource._file_cache.clear()

entities_file = os.path.join(TEST_DIR, "config", "entities.yaml")
written = [
call[0][0]
for call in self.mock_save_to_file.call_args_list
if call[0][1] == entities_file
]
self.assertTrue(written, "the pruned entities file should have been written to disk")
for name in entity_names:
self.assertNotIn(name, written[-1])

# A cached entry carries the pre-write mtime, so anything left behind makes later
# reads in this process see a file state that is not on disk.
self.assertEqual(cache_after_pull, {})
